Product Description:

The MX92-FF-401U is a two-phase stepper motor produced by Kollmorgen within the MX Hazardous Duty Stepper Motors series. Designed for classified environments where flammable gases or dust may be present, the unit converts digital pulse commands into incremental rotary motion for positioning valves, dampers, and indexing tables in automated equipment. By advancing a fixed step angle with each input pulse, the motor provides open-loop position control without an encoder, which can simplify wiring through sealed cable entries. Its two-phase design also allows use with common stepper drives that operate in full-step or microstepping modes, depending on the motion profile.

Its holding torque is rated at 2.61 N-m, giving the shaft the ability to resist external disturbance when the stator windings are energized. Each phase can draw up to 7.0 A/phase, so the drive must supply adequate current while staying within the motor’s thermal limits. The windings have a phase resistance of 0.28 Ω and an inductance of 2.8 mH, which affect current rise and the usable pulse rate. The motor advances in 1.8° steps, which equals 200 positions per mechanical revolution. Step accuracy is ±3%, so single-step positioning remains consistent under appropriate load conditions. Insulation is tested to 340 VDC with 100 MΩ resistance, allowing use on grounded 24 to 80 VDC drives.

The shaft accepts an axial force up to 222 N and a radial force of 111 N at the specified bearing location, supporting couplings such as pulleys, gears, or lead screws. Rotor inertia is 0.0174 oz-in-s², which helps balance dynamic response with load damping during start and stop sequences. The 4.1 kg housing dissipates losses through its casing, and the 1.7 °C/W thermal path supports duty cycles typical of packaging machinery operating in hazardous-duty areas. Because heat leaves through the motor body rather than an external blower, mounting contact and ambient airflow influence temperature rise during continuous operation. Proper load alignment helps reduce bearing stress and maintain consistent step response over repeated motion cycles.

Frequently Asked Questions about MX92-FF-401U:

Q: What is the maximum axial shaft load capacity of the MX92-FF-401U stepper motor?

A: The MX92-FF-401U supports an axial shaft load of up to 222 N, making it suitable for demanding vertical load applications.

Q: What holding torque does the MX92-FF-401U provide?

A: This model delivers a holding torque of 2.61 N-m, allowing it to maintain position securely even when not powered.

Q: What is the phase resistance of the MX92-FF-401U stepper motor?

A: The MX92-FF-401U features a phase resistance of 0.28 Ohm, which influences power efficiency and heat generation.

Q: What is the step angle and number of steps per revolution on the MX92-FF-401U?

A: This stepper motor offers a step angle of 1.8°, resulting in 200 steps per revolution for precise positioning.

Q: What is the rated current per phase of the MX92-FF-401U?

A: The rated current for the MX92-FF-401U is 7.0 A per phase, determining the required drive capacity for optimal performance.
